Meaning

A Facebook poke is a free function that permits you to send out a digital "Hey, I was here" message. The poke shows up on your friend's page as an icon that represents who poked him and also provides the options "Remove Poke" or "Poke Back" If you receive the icon on your page, only you - not the site visitors to your page - will see it, as well as if you don't poke back or remove it, the individual that sent it can not poke you once again. When you conceal the poke or poke back, however, that person is free to poke you once more. Facebook's settings allow you to request an e-mail when you get a poke.
Place

When you check out a friend's Facebook homepage, search in the upper high-hand edge for the grey switch that claims "Poke" and consists of a picture of a finger poking. The switch is directly to the right of the "Send out Message" button. Click "Poke"; no further activity is called for. When you visit your own homepage, you won't see the poke switch because you can not poke on your own; on your page, you'll locate the "Edit Profile" button rather.
Enabled Pokes

You are enabled to poke a person who is a confirmed friend of your own, a friend of a confirmed friend or an individual in a common network. The exact same three categories of Facebook customers could poke you as well.
